Conclusion
Shimano 2020 Saragosa SW A 20000 PGX edges out Penn Battle III 2000X with slightly better overall performance, especially on the maximum drag (22kg / 48,5lbs) and the durability (9.5 out of 10). Still, Penn Battle III 2000X holds its own with strengths like a line retrieve per crank of 76 centimeter / 29.92 inch and a weight of 265g / 9,35oz, making it a solid choice depending on your preferences and fishing needs.
